Abstract

An efiective method is introduced to overcome the narrow strip width in unequal Wilkinson power divider with high dividing ratio. In the proposed method, the separated microstrip lines of the Wilkinson power divider are replaced by a uniform asymmetrical microstrip coupled lines. It is shown that in the proposed method, the width of the narrow microstrip line is signiflcantly wider in comparison to the narrow microstrip line in the conventional Wilkinson power divider with the same speciflcation. To design the power divider, a suitable error function is deflned and then minimized which led to the flnal dimensions of the power divider. A sample of the designed power divider with 4 : 1 dividing ratio is fabricated and tested, which indicate the efiectiveness of the proposed method.
